Swing Gate Installation

Swing gates are the most common style in Fort Washington’s 1970s through 1990s subdivisions, mostly ornamental steel with an arc that opens into the driveway. The critical part here isn’t the gate panel itself. It’s the post. If we hang a new swing gate on a post that’s been heaving in Prince George’s clay for thirty winters, it’ll sag within a season. So we check the post first, and we replace the footing when it’s out of plumb, not after the gate binds.

Sliding Gate Installation

Sliding gates show up more on wider driveways and some of the older estate properties off Fort Washington Road and Indian Head Highway. A sliding gate lives or dies by its track and rollers. In Fort Washington, those rollers sit close to the ground where spring moisture lingers, so we spec sealed bearing rollers and a track bed with proper drainage. A slide gate installed without drainage under the track will grind itself to death before the operator’s first service interval.

Security Gate Installation

Security gates for Fort Washington homeowners usually mean a taller ornamental steel panel, a deadbolt-style magnetic lock, and Fort Washington Gate Access Control that won’t force itself open. We’ve installed these on properties throughout 20744 and 20749 where the owner wants actual deterrence, not just curb appeal. The gate itself is only as good as the posts and hinges. We weld the hinges to full-depth posts rather than surface mounting, which is the difference between a gate that keeps people out and one that looks like it could.

HOA Approval in Fort Washington Comes First

Here’s the piece that catches people flat-footed. In Fort Washington, most single-family subdivisions from the 1980s and 1990s have architectural review committees with the authority to reject a gate before it’s ever fabricated. They’ll look at the material, the powder coat finish, the height, the picket style, and whether your new gate matches the original ornamental steel spec platted with the subdivision. Show up with a gate that’s the wrong shade of black or the wrong picket profile and the committee will make you redo it. We’ve seen it.

So we start the Fort Washington process with a board packet, not a post hole. We can produce the drawings, dimensions, material spec, and finish swatches your HOA wants to see, and we’ll sequence the work so nothing gets welded until the approval is in writing. That saves you a very expensive mistake. How Fort Washington’s Climate and Soil Change Gate Installation

The Potomac’s persistent humidity rusts gate hinge pins and operator brackets on 20-year-old gates at rates our crew almost never sees in Bowie or Upper Marlboro just a few miles inland. That corrosion makes full post and footing replacement, plus Gate Parts & Welding in Fort Washington, a standard part of gate installation here rather than a rare escalation. A hinge pin that’s rusted solid means the post comes out. A mounting bracket rotted through means we’re not reusing the old opener base. We plan for that from the quote, so you don’t get a surprise excavator line item after we start.

Then there’s the clay. Prince George’s County clay swells with winter moisture and shrinks in summer, and gate posts in this soil slowly walk out of plumb. A new gate hung on a post that’s drifted two inches will bind at the latch and stress the operator. In Fort Washington, the right install means a 36-inch-deep concrete footing, gravel drainage at the base, and the post set and cured before the gate ever goes on the hinges. It costs more than a surface bolt-on. It’s also the difference between a gate that opens cleanly for fifteen years and one that fights you every spring.

This two-part reality, the architectural board and then the post footing, is what makes Fort Washington gate installation its own job. You can’t copy a template from a drier county and expect it to hold.

Common Gate Problems We See in Fort Washington Homes

  • Rusted hinge pins on gates installed in the 1990s. The river air saturates the steel before the powder coat fails, and by the time the gate squeals or binds, the pin is usually fused. We cut the old hinge off and weld a new assembly on site.
  • HOA rejection due to finish mismatch. Original subdivision specs from the 1980s often called for a specific matte black powder coat or an oil-rubbed bronze. We’ve pulled specs from county records and matched the finish exactly so the committee signs off the first time.
  • Operator brackets rotting out at the mounting plate. This is the failure mode unique to river-adjacent communities. The operator still works, but its mounting base has rusted through in less than a decade. We replace the bracket and often move the mount point to a reinforced post plate.
  • Out-of-plumb posts from freeze-thaw clay movement. Every winter the ground moves, and over a decade a post can drift far enough to misalign the gate leaf and strain the opener’s limit switch repeatedly. The fix is a new footing with better drainage, not just a hinge adjustment.

Pricing for Gate Installation in Fort Washington, MD

We quote and agree on the price before any work starts. That’s not a courtesy, it’s the only way Hal does business. For Fort Washington, a basic ornamental steel pedestrian gate runs $600 to $1,400 installed. A single driveway swing gate with an automatic operator generally lands between $2,400 and $5,200, depending on the width, powder coat color, and whether we’re replacing the post footing. A double swing or sliding driveway gate with a security lock and keypad entry runs $5,500 to $7,800. If your job includes post and footing replacement, which is common near the river, add $900 to $1,600 per post.
